The natural environment or natural world encompasses all biotic and abiotic things occurring naturally, meaning in this case not artificial. The term is most often applied to Earth or some parts of Earth. This environment encompasses the interaction of all living species, climate, weather and natural resources that affect human survival and economic activity. The concept of the natural environment can be distinguished as components:
Complete ecological units that function as natural systems without massive civilized human intervention, including all vegetation, microorganisms, soil, rocks, plateaus, mountains, the atmosphere and natural phenomena that occur within their boundaries and their nature.
In contrast to the natural environment is the built environment. Built environments are those in which humans have fundamentally transformed landscapes such as in urban settings and agricultural land conversion. Even in acts that seem less extreme, such as building a mud hut or a photovoltaic system in the desert, the modified environment is considered artificial. Though many animals build things to provide a better environment for themselves, they are not human; hence beaver dams and the works of mound-building termites are considered natural.
There are no absolutely natural environments on Earth. Naturalness usually varies in a continuum, from 100% natural in one extreme to 0% natural in the other. The massive environmental changes of humanity in the Anthropocene have fundamentally affected all natural environments including: climate change, biodiversity loss and pollution from plastic and other chemicals in the air and water. More precisely, considering the different aspects or components of an environment, it becomes apparent that their degree of naturalness is not uniform. ASEAN Heritage Parks (AHP) are selected protected areas in the ASEAN region that are known for their unique biodiversity and ecosystems, wilderness and outstanding values in scenic, cultural, educational, research, recreational and tourism. Its vision is "An ASEAN region whose biological is conserved, sustainably managed and used, and equitably shared for the well-being of its peoples." The ASEAN Centre for Biodiversity (ACB) in the Philippines serves as the secretariat of the ASEAN Heritage Parks Programme.
The ASEAN Heritage Parks were established as the ASEAN national heritage parks, nature parks and wild life sanctuary on 29 November 1984 when only 6 countries: Brunei, Indonesia, Malaysia, Philippines, Singapore and Thailand were member countries. They became known by the present name on 18 December 2003 after Cambodia, Laos, Myanmar and Vietnam joined the organisation between 1995 and 1999. Through declarations, ASEAN member countries agreed that, "common cooperation is necessary to conserve and manage the parks for the development and implementation of regional conservation as well as regional mechanisms complementary to national efforts to implement conservation measures. The passenger pigeon was a species of pigeon that was once the most common bird in North America. It is estimated that there were as many as five billion passenger pigeons in the United States at the time Europeans colonized North America. They lived in enormous flocks, and during migration, one could see flocks of them a mile (1.6km) wide and 300miles (500km) long, taking several days to pass and probably containing two billion birds. The species had not been common in the Pre-Columbian period, until the devastation of the American Indian population by European diseases.
Over the 19th century, the species went from being one of the most abundant birds in the world to extinction. At the time, passenger pigeons had one of the largest groups or flocks of any animal, second to only the desert locust.
Some decimation in numbers occurred as a result of loss of habitat, when the Europeans started settling further inland. However, the primary factor emerged when pigeon meat was commercialized as a cheap food for slaves and the poor in the 19th century, resulting in hunting on a massive scale. There was a slow decline in their numbers between about 1800 and 1870, followed by a catastrophic decline between 1870 and 1890, at the end of which they were rare and beyond the point of recovery. 'Martha', thought to be the world's last passenger pigeon, died on September 1, 1914 in Cincinnati.
Environment and Climate Change Canada (ECCC; French: Environnement et Changement climatique Canada) is the department of the Government of Canada responsible for coordinating environmental policies and programs, as well as preserving and enhancing the natural environment and renewable resources. It is also colloquially known by its former name, Environment Canada (EC; French: Environnement Canada).
The minister of environment and climate change has been Julie Dabrusin since May 13, 2025; Environment and Climate Change Canada supports the minister's mandate to: "preserve and enhance the quality of the natural environment, including water, air, soil, flora and fauna; conserve Canada's renewable resources; conserve and protect Canada's water resources; forecast daily weather conditions and warnings, and provide detailed meteorological information to all of Canada; enforce rules relating to boundary waters; and coordinate environmental policies and programs for the federal government." The minister provides political direction and is responsible for the department to Parliament, with the day-to-day operations being managed by the deputy minister. (Full article...)
